微信小程序封装(微信小程序封装组件)

小编 2023-09-06 152

微信小程序封装

微信小程序封装是指将一些常用的功能、组件或接口进行封装,使开发者能够更加方便地使用和调用,通过封装,开发者可以减少重复的代码编写和调试工作,提高开发效率和代码质量。

封装的优势

1. 代码复用:通过封装,可以将一些常用的功能和组件进行抽象和封装,使其可以在不同的项目中复用,这样可以减少代码的冗余,提高代码的可维护性和可读性。

2. 提高开发效率:封装可以简化开发者的工作,使其能够更加专注于业务逻辑的实现,而不需要关注底层的技术细节,这样可以节省开发时间,提高开发效率。

3. 提高代码质量:通过封装,可以将一些常见的错误和异常进行处理和封装,使其在调用时能够更加稳定和可靠,这样可以降低代码出错的概率,提高代码的质量。

封装的方式

1. 组件封装:将一些常用的UI组件进行封装,使其可以在不同的页面中复用,将一些常用的按钮、输入框、列表等组件进行封装,使其可以在不同的页面中直接调用,而不需要重复编写和调试。

2. 功能封装:将一些常用的功能进行封装,使其可以在不同的业务场景中复用,将一些常用的网络请求、数据存储、图片处理等功能进行封装,使其可以在不同的项目中直接调用,而不需要重复编写和调试。

3. 接口封装:将一些微信小程序原生接口进行封装,使其可以在不同的项目中复用,将一些常用的登录、支付、分享等接口进行封装,使其可以在不同的小程序中直接调用,而不需要重复编写和调试。

封装的实践

微信小程序封装(微信小程序封装组件)

在实际的开发中,可以通过以下步骤进行封装的实践:

1. 分析需求:首先需要分析项目的需求,确定哪些功能、组件或接口可以进行封装。

2. 设计接口:根据需求分析的结果,设计封装的接口,包括输入参数、输出参数和异常处理。

3. 实现封装:根据接口的设计,实现封装的功能、组件或接口,并进行单元测试和调试。

4. 文档编写:编写详细的文档,包括接口的使用方法、示例代码和注意事项等。

5. 发布和维护:将封装的功能、组件或接口发布到开发者平台或开源社区,并进行后续的维护和更新。

微信小程序封装是一种提高开发效率和代码质量的重要手段,通过封装常用的功能、组件或接口,可以减少重复的工作,提高代码的可复用性和可维护性,在实践中,需要根据项目需求进行封装的分析、设计、实现、文档编写、发布和维护等步骤,通过合理的封装实践,可以使开发者更加专注于业务逻辑的实现,提高开发效率和代码质量。

The End
微信